1. Characteristics
1) This controller is a high-frequency inverter to drive the pump. The controller
controls motor current to a fixed value and set the output voltage proportional to
output frequency. Thus the controller gives full play to its ability and can start the
pump in a short time.

3-4. Mounting
The controller can be mounted in one of two ways.
Mount to a rack.
Mount directly to a wall.
When mounting the controller to a rack, refer to Figure 1 and Figure 4. Use the rubber
stand attachment holes (4-M3 x 5) or other measures to provide support from the
bottom.
Be sure to secure a space of 10 mm or greater to the top and sides of the controller,
and 100 mm or greater to the rear.
Figure 4 Controller fixture
Caution
Do not mount the controller solely by the attachment holes on its
front panel.
The controller is max. 2.4 kg[6 lb]in weight. If no support is
provided from the bottom, the controller may fall, causing injury
and/or controller damage.
Caution
When installing the controller, secure the specified amount of
open space around its top, sides, and back.
Otherwise, the ventilation may become inadequate, increasing
the internal temperature of the controller and causing a failure.

4-1. Power input connector connection
Connect the cable to the power input connector (accessory).
1) Select the input power cable show in the Table3.
2) Strip sheath of the cable about 30mm from the end.
3) Set the solderless terminals at the end of the cable, and cover the part of the cable
which is clamped by a protective tube.

Document No. ME_CT_ETC76_(CN)_R0
12
4) After thread the cable through a bushing, screw the solderless terminals at each pin
of the connector, and screw the cable clamp.
N (R)
AC100-230V, 50/60Hz, single phase
L (S)
E Earth
Table 3 Recommended specifications of input power cable
Cable
EN/IEC: IEC 60227 or IEC 60245
ANSI/UL/CSA: ANSI/UL 817 and CSA C22.2 No21
Outer diameter max.9mm / 0.75mm2 / 3cores
Warning
Be sure to ground the power input cable.
If not grounded, an electrical leakage may result in an electric
shock and/or a fire.
Implement a power breaker and an overcurrent protection
device(*) for the controller’s input power circuit.
The power breaker and the overcurrent protection device
should have an ampere interruption capacity of 10,000A or
greater.
Failure to implement a power breaker and/or an overcurrent
protection device may result in serious accidents, causing death,
serious injury, and/or property damage.
The connection to a main supply needs permanent connection
such as connection to the industrial control panel. Do not use
the plug to connect.
If used the plug to connect to a main supply, the leakage current
as provided by SEMI S2 standard (≦3.5mA) may not be
satisfied.
*: “Power breaker” refers to components that are used to cut off a power supply, such as
circuit breakers, switches, and plugs that comply with the necessary standards.
"Overcurrent protection device” refers to components that are used to cut off short-circuit
and ground-fault currents generated within the equipment, such as circuit breakers and
fuses that comply with the necessary standards.
Some components, such as a circuit breaker with a protection device, offers both
functionalities.

5.4 Remote Operation
Shorten the pin No. 1 and 9 of the connector, and the pump begins starting up. Open
the pins, and the pump begins shutting down by free-running (without brake).
Following signals are provided from the remote connector. Apply the signals what you
want.
1) Acc. signal (Pin No. 3,11)
Closed when the rotational speed is 0-90 % of rated speed in starting up.
2) Normal signal (Pin No. 4,12)
Closed when the rotational speed is 90-100 % of rated speed.
3) Failure signal (Pin No. 5,13)
Open when the protection of the controller works.

6. Protection
If the controller or the pump has something wrong, FAILURE LED turns red, and the
pump begins shutting down by free-running (without brake).
In such a case, failure signal on pin No. 5 and 13 of the connector becomes open.
Table 5, 6 and 7 list items of failure, causes and measures. Guess the cause, and
remove it.
Table 5 Failure which can reset
Failure mode
Possible cause
Measure
Delay in acceleration
Unable to reach the rated
speed within 6 minutes
from start.
1) The backing pressure
is too high.
2) Leakage in the
system.
3) Too much of gas flow
rate.
1) Keep the backing pressure
1200Pa or lower.
2) Check if the system has
any leakage.
3) Stop the gas flow during
starting up.
Motor step out
Unable to control the motor
because of too much load.
1) Foreign matter is in
the pump.
2) The backing pressure
is too high.
1) Send back the pump when
it has foreign matter
inside.
2) Keep the backing
pressure 1200Pa or lower.
Controller Overheat
The temperature inside the
controller is 80°C [176°F]
or higher.
1) Ambient temperature
is too high.
1) Keep the ambient
temperature 45°C
[113°F]or lower.
When you reset the controller, shorten the pin No. 2 and 10 of the connector. Keep
shortening the pins for 5msec or longer. Remove the cause of failure before resetting.
Note that the pump begins to start up as soon as you reset, if the Start/Stop signal is
closed and you reset.
Keep the Reset signal open usually.

7. Emergency stop
Pull out power input cable in an emergency. After power supply interruption, pump
begins shutting down by free-running. The pump will come to a complete stop in about
25 minutes.
